Announcement To clarify how the Five-Year Rule works
The Five-Year Rule was put in place several years ago because people kept posting too many titles that were related to news and current events. That sort of defeats the purpose of this being a history sub, so we decided to implement a rule similar to the 20-year rule on /r/historymemes. We put the exact number to a user poll, and the winner was 5 years. From the sidebar:
Rule 5: The five-year rule.
- No posts whose titles concern events within the last five calendar years (2021-2025).
- Post titles clearly referencing events happening within the last five years but with a complaint date (e.g., "Donald Trump beats Kamala Harris, 2004") will still be removed. See the "think you've found a clever way around this" clause in Rule 1.
- Posts about events within the last five years can be posted on /r/fakehistorymemes.
- The date will roll over at the start of the new year. (as of January 1st, 2026, posts from all of 2021 will be allowed).
Note how it talks about post titles. The image itself can be from whenever. Heck, the whole point of the original memes was that they had captions talking about historical events, plus unrelated images that had a funny thematic parallel to the historical event.
